Manchester United are expected to shell out £18 million to sign Borussia Dortmund striker Robert Lewandowski in the summer.The Sun says Lewy will be offered a contract worth £80,000 a week over five years.
That £20m jackpot doubles the money the Pole, 24, is paid by the German champs.
It will also be seen as a huge statement of intent by United boss Alex Ferguson.
His side have already netted 48 League goals in 19 games this season - 11 more than second-highest scorers Chelsea.
Dortmund had to fend off interest from United last summer, after Lewandowski hit 30 goals to lead them to a German League and Cup double.
The player's contract is up at the end of next season.
